Ggplot Pie Chart - Use geom_bar or geom_col and coord_polar to create pie charts in ggplot2. A pie chart or circle chart is a circular statistical graphical technique that divides the circle in numeric proportion to represent data as a part of the whole. A pie chart (or a circle chart) is a circular statistical graphic which is divided into slices to illustrate numerical proportion. It is mainly used to represent categorical variables.
